Commercial Fencing Contractors in Wollongong: Securing Sites from Escarpment to Coast

Wollongong compresses a lot of economy into a narrow shelf between the escarpment and the Pacific: heavy industry around Port Kembla, logistics yards, business parks, schools and shopfronts threaded through the suburbs. Every one of those sites owns a perimeter, and every perimeter is a decision — about security, presentation and how much weather it must ignore.

Commercial fencing contractors in Wollongong get judged on all three at once. Here is how to run that judgement properly.

A perimeter is a business decision

Commercial fencing carries jobs a house fence never sees: deterring after-hours visitors, controlling vehicle access, framing the company's public face, and surviving contact with trolleys, pallets and the occasional reversing truck. Under-speccing it costs more than the fence — it costs incidents, insurance conversations and replacement cycles.

The brief should start with what the fence must do, not what it must cost. Deterrence and visibility? Screening? Vehicle control? Each answer points to different systems.

It also pays to brief for the next tenant, not just the current operation. Illawarra commercial property turns over, and a perimeter specified for one use — open security fencing with good sightlines, say — often outlives the business that ordered it. Durable, adaptable systems with well-engineered gates hold their value across tenancies; bespoke minimums built to one occupant's budget usually get replaced with the signage.

Finally, write the maintenance expectation into the contract conversation: who inspects, how often, and what the coating warranty conversation looks like if vehicle damage occurs. Perimeters managed like assets outlast perimeters managed like fences.

The Illawarra environment votes too

Coastal salt is the region's baseline — stronger near the harbour and beaches, softened but present inland. Industrial precincts add their own atmosphere. Then the terrain: plenty of commercial land sits on fill or slope, which puts extra demand on footing design and panel stepping.

Specify corrosion protection component by component, and treat sloping-site experience as a hiring criterion, not a bonus — the Illawarra punishes contractors who learned their trade on flat, dry ground.

Where spear-top security fencing fits

For sites wanting visible security with a professional face, spear-top steel remains the standard answer. The industrial spear-top system supplied by Kirpa Constructions is built from 40x40x1.5mm SHS punched rails with 25x25x1.2mm steel pickets at roughly 110mm spacing, powder-coated black, with 65x65x2.7mm steel posts recommended — a spec sheet written for warehouses, factories, schools and public spaces. The spear profile adds a serious deterrent layer while keeping sightlines open for passive surveillance and CCTV. No fence guarantees security, and honest contractors never claim otherwise — but a well-installed spear-top perimeter raises the effort required to bother your site. Slopes, fill and the Illawarra's vertical streets

Wollongong's building land was negotiated out of an escarpment, and plenty of commercial lots sit on cut, fill or genuine slope. That geometry is a fencing variable in its own right: panels must step or rake with the fall, footings on filled ground need honest engineering rather than assumptions, and boundary lines running along retaining structures raise questions about what fixes to what.

Insist tenders address ground conditions explicitly — where fill is suspected, how footings adapt, and how the fence interacts with any retaining walls it meets. Contractors who have worked the Illawarra's terraced industrial land answer these fluently; flat-country pricing habits do not survive contact with a sloped site.

The same goes for water. Slopes concentrate stormwater, and a perimeter fence built across a flow path without thought becomes a debris screen every big wet. Drainage gaps and clearances cost nothing at design time.

What commercial buyers should demand

  • A site walk covering access points, slopes, services and neighbouring uses
  • Component-level specs: rails, pickets, posts, footings, coatings, hinges and locks
  • Gate engineering treated as its own line item — gates fail first on busy sites
  • Staging plans that keep the site secure and operating during works
  • Clarity on variations, lead times and who signs off completed sections

Approvals differ for commercial land: requirements can vary according to fence height, location, property type and local planning controls. Check with the relevant council or a qualified professional before work begins.

Procurement notes for the Illawarra

Costs move with perimeter length, height, system weight, gate count and automation, ground conditions and staging complexity. Salt-grade coatings add modest cost and repay it in cycle time between replacements. As always, the cheapest tender is usually thinnest at the components you will not inspect until they fail.

Wollongong commercial fencing questions

What should commercial fencing contractors in Wollongong include in a tender?

Component-level specifications, corrosion protection per part, gate engineering, staging methodology and a variations process. A tender that only lists metres and a total is a residential quote wearing a suit.

Does spear-top fencing guarantee site security?

No fence does, and claims otherwise should end the conversation. Spear-top systems raise effort and visibility for intruders while keeping sightlines open — one layer in a security stack that includes lighting, locks and monitoring.

How does salt air change commercial fencing choices here?

It moves coating quality from nice-to-have to specification. Powder-coated steel with galvanised components handles the Illawarra's coastal air well; bargain finishes near the water become maintenance subscriptions.

How often should a commercial perimeter be inspected?

A quarterly walk covers most sites: gate operation, post bases, coating damage from vehicle contact, and corrosion starting at fasteners. Coastal and industrial-precinct sites justify a quick monthly glance at hardware — five minutes that keeps small faults off the capital-works list.
